QEM's Julia Creek project gets a significant resource boost
Good news for QEM and Australia's clean energy future: QEM's Julia Creek vanadium resource has increased by 28%, making it even more substantial. The project also holds a significant amount of oil shale, with the estimated 2C resource going up by 32%. This upgrade strengthens QEM's ambitions to become a key player in Australia's clean energy transition, using vanadium for long-duration energy storage batteries. Collaborations with the University of Queensland are exploring ways to extract high-purity vanadium from waste streams, creating a "circular economy" solution. Further drilling identified potential for additional revenue streams from by-products like copper, molybdenum, and nickel. QEM is on track to release a scoping study in Q2 2024, a major step towards production.
